I think part of the problem is that there weren't as many double packs made as single packs. So the "denominator" of the supply isn't as high. In my travels around train shows (and don't get me started about their pricing strategy!) I also rarely see dual packs. I'll also mention that the much older dual packs are not compatible with "common rail" wiring... there's something in the innards that causes an issue. So be sure to stick with something more recent, and by that I probably mean Tech II and later... which isn't really that recent now, is it?
